Trai fixes mobile call ring time at 30 seconds; 60 secs for landline
India | Nov 01, 2019, 08:16 PM ISTTelecom regulator Trai on Friday fixed phone call ring time at 30 seconds for mobiles and 60 seconds for landline phones in case the call is neither answered nor rejected by a subscriber.

Jio users to be charged 6 paisa/min on voice calls to rival networks
Business | Oct 09, 2019, 05:06 PM ISTJio users will now be charged 6 paise per minute for voice calls made to rival phone networks. Billionaire Mukesh Ambani's Reliance Jio has taken the decision forced by regulatory uncertainty over review of sunset clause for call termination charges. However, the company will also compensate the customers by giving them free data of equal value.

Trai invites public comments to review mobile call termination rate
Business | Sep 18, 2019, 06:30 PM ISTA telecom operator pays for connecting calls of its subscribers to the company on whose network a call is made. Currently, an operator is required to pay 6 paise per minute as mobile call termination charges, called interconnect usage charges (IUC), which is proposed to be made nil from January 1, 2020.
